Why is my bottom lip blue?

A kind of cyanosis characterized by blue lips is thought to be caused by low oxygen levels in the red blood cells. High quantities of an aberrant type of hemoglobin in the circulation can also cause blue lips to appear (similar to bluish discoloration of the skin).

What does blue lips mean in adults?

Lips and skin that are blue or gray in color suggest a lack of blood flow or an insufficient amount of oxygen flowing in the blood. Lips that change color can be a warning indication of a medical problem, such as a severe asthma attack or a flare-up of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).

Are blueberries actually berries?

Some plants, such as the blueberry, have blooms with just one ovary, while others, such as the rose, have flowers with two ovaries. As a result, she asserted, the blueberry is a real berry. Tomatoes, peppers, cranberries, eggplants, kiwis, and other fruits and vegetables are derived from a flower with one ovary, as are berries, according to her.

Can blueberries dye your tongue?

When certain foods and beverages, such as grape juice, blueberries, ice pops, colored cake frosting, and sweets, are consumed, it may cause the tongue to momentarily become discolored. It has been reported that several bismuth-containing medicines used to treat dyspepsia might briefly induce a harmless black staining of the tongue, according to the Merck Manuals.

Why do children’s lips turn black?

  • Acrocyanosis is a condition that occurs when tiny blood vessels contract in reaction to cold.
  • During the first few days after birth, this is a completely natural reaction in neonates.
  • A common occurrence in older children is circumoral cyanosis, which occurs when they walk outside in cold weather or when they get out of a hot bath.
  • Once they have warmed up, this sort of cyanosis should disappear.

Why does my 1 year old have purple lips?

The term ″cyanosis″ refers to the appearance of a bluish-purple tint to the skin. Particularly noticeable are areas of thin skin, such as those around the lips and mouth, earlobes and fingernails. Cyanosis is a sign that there is less oxygen bound to red blood cells in the circulation, which suggests a lack of oxygen. It might be indicative of an issue with the lungs or heart.

How do you get a stain off your tongue?

If your tongue is stained, you may wish to brush it once a day with a solution of 1 part hydrogen peroxide to 5 parts water. Immediately after performing this sort of cleansing, you should rinse your mouth with water.
